Queensland's stand-out feature is how it defines a repeat offence. Rather than tying heavier penalties to holiday periods, the state runs its double-demerit loading all year round and triggers it on repetition: commit certain offences again within a set window and the points on the later offence are increased. This rewards a clean record and targets the drivers who keep reoffending in the same way.

Learner and provisional drivers work to much lower points caps than fully licensed drivers, so the margin before a suspension is thin. Queensland also sends every drink-driving matter to court rather than dealing with any of it by on-the-spot fine, which is covered in more detail under the drink-driving offence notes. Losing your licence in QLD

Licence typeThreshold
Full / open licence12 points in 3 years on an open licence (suspension 3–5 months by tally).
Provisional / learnerP1, P2 and learner: 4 points in 12 months.

Double demerits in QLD

Queensland's double demerits are not linked to holidays; they run right through the year and are based on repeat offending. If you commit a further offence from the same defined group, which covers mobile phone use, seatbelt and helmet breaches and high-range speeding, within the set period after an earlier one, the points on that later offence are doubled. A clean stretch resets the exposure, so the loading falls specifically on drivers who repeat the same kind of offence in a short space of time.
